Mastering Offline Viewing for HD Entertainment

With the ever-growing demand for high-definition content, knowing how to make the most of offline viewing features can significantly enhance your entertainment experience. Offline viewing allows you to enjoy your favorite movies and shows without the need for a continuous internet connection, providing convenience for travel or areas with limited connectivity. To optimize this feature, ensure that your streaming service of choice offers offline capabilities and supports HD downloads. Platforms like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, and Disney+ typically offer this feature, but the availability of HD content can vary depending on your subscription plan and device capabilities.

To fully leverage offline viewing for HD entertainment, consider the following tips:

  • Check Storage Space: Ensure your device has enough storage capacity to accommodate large HD files. Consider using an external storage device if necessary.
  • Select HD Quality: When downloading, choose the highest quality available to enjoy crisp and clear visuals.
  • Manage Downloads: Regularly review and delete watched content to free up space for new downloads.
  • Update Software: Keep your app and device software up-to-date to ensure compatibility with the latest features and content formats.

By following these strategies, you can transform your offline viewing into a seamless HD experience, ensuring your entertainment is never compromised by connectivity issues.

Choosing the Right Streaming Service for High-Quality Offline Content

When it comes to selecting a streaming service that excels in providing high-quality offline content, several factors should be considered to ensure you’re making the most out of your viewing experience. Quality of the offline content is paramount. Not all services offer the same resolution options for downloads, so prioritize those that provide HD or even 4K downloads if your device supports it. This ensures that you don’t compromise on picture quality when you’re watching on the go.

  • Device Compatibility: Ensure the service supports downloads on all your devices, whether it’s a smartphone, tablet, or laptop.
  • Download Limits: Check if there are any restrictions on the number of titles you can download simultaneously or the storage space they occupy.
  • Expiration Policies: Some services set a time limit on how long you can keep downloaded content, so look for options that offer flexible viewing periods.
  • Content Library: Evaluate the variety and exclusivity of shows and movies available for offline viewing, as not all titles may be eligible for download.

By considering these elements, you’ll be better equipped to choose a streaming service that meets your needs for high-quality offline content, ensuring that your viewing experience is both seamless and enjoyable, no matter where you are.

Optimizing Device Settings for Seamless HD Playback

To ensure smooth and uninterrupted HD playback when streaming movies and shows offline, a few device settings need fine-tuning. Start by checking the resolution settings on your device. Many devices allow you to adjust the playback resolution manually; make sure it’s set to HD or higher. Additionally, managing your device’s storage is crucial. Delete unnecessary files and apps to free up space, ensuring optimal performance and preventing playback interruptions.

  • Wi-Fi Settings: Ensure your device is connected to a stable and fast Wi-Fi network when downloading content for offline viewing. This ensures the highest quality file is downloaded.
  • Battery Optimization: Disable battery-saving modes during playback as they may limit performance capabilities, affecting video quality.
  • Software Updates: Regularly update your device’s software and the streaming app to benefit from the latest performance enhancements and bug fixes.

Lastly, explore the app settings for any download quality options. Many streaming services allow you to choose the quality of the downloaded content; select the highest available to enjoy your movies and shows in crisp HD.

Managing Storage for Maximum Offline Viewing Enjoyment

Optimizing your device’s storage is essential for an uninterrupted offline viewing experience. Start by evaluating your device’s current storage capacity and identify any unused apps or large files that can be removed. Clearing out unnecessary data not only frees up space but also enhances your device’s overall performance. Consider using cloud storage solutions for your photos and documents to further maximize available space. This approach allows you to reserve more room for your favorite movies and shows.

When downloading content, opt for HD quality only if your device and storage capacity can handle it. Most streaming platforms offer various download quality settings. Here are a few tips to manage your storage effectively:

  • Set download quality: Choose standard quality for everyday viewing and reserve HD for special occasions.
  • Use external storage: If your device supports it, utilize external SD cards or USB drives for additional space.
  • Regularly update your library: Delete watched content and refresh your downloads to ensure you always have space for new favorites.

By following these strategies, you can enjoy seamless offline viewing without compromising on quality or variety.
